User Tools

Site Tools


public:vmware

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Next revision Both sides next revision
public:vmware [2019/08/16 15:54]
ronnie.chan [Run Direct Requirements]
public:vmware [2019/08/21 15:22]
ronnie.chan [Granular Restore Technology]
Line 119: Line 119:
 For backup of virtual machines on vCenter / ESXi servers, make sure the following requirements are met. For backup of virtual machines on vCenter / ESXi servers, make sure the following requirements are met.
  
 +<WRAP indent>
 === ESXi / vCenter Patch Release === === ESXi / vCenter Patch Release ===
 Make sure that the latest supported patch release is installed on the vCenter / ESXi hosts to prevent critical issue, such as [[https://​kb.vmware.com/​kb/​2090639|corruption to change tracking data in certain situation]]. Make sure that the latest supported patch release is installed on the vCenter / ESXi hosts to prevent critical issue, such as [[https://​kb.vmware.com/​kb/​2090639|corruption to change tracking data in certain situation]].
Line 175: Line 176:
 Refer to this link for information on the supported and compatible virtual machine hardware versions in VMware vSphere: Refer to this link for information on the supported and compatible virtual machine hardware versions in VMware vSphere:
 [[https://​kb.vmware.com/​selfservice/​microsites/​search.do?​language=en_US&​cmd=displayKC&​externalId=2007240|ESXi/​ESX hosts and compatible virtual machine hardware versions list (2007240)]] [[https://​kb.vmware.com/​selfservice/​microsites/​search.do?​language=en_US&​cmd=displayKC&​externalId=2007240|ESXi/​ESX hosts and compatible virtual machine hardware versions list (2007240)]]
 +</​WRAP>​
  
 ==== Backup Client Computer Requirements ==== ==== Backup Client Computer Requirements ====
Line 194: Line 196:
 Ensure that the following requirements are met by the Backup Client Computer or the vCenter computer: Ensure that the following requirements are met by the Backup Client Computer or the vCenter computer:
  
 +<WRAP indent>
 === Hardware Requirement === === Hardware Requirement ===
   * Refer to this [[public:​8000_faq:​ahsay_hardware_requirement_list_hrl_for_version_8.1_or_above|Hardware Requirement List]] for the list of hardware requirements for AhsayOBM.   * Refer to this [[public:​8000_faq:​ahsay_hardware_requirement_list_hrl_for_version_8.1_or_above|Hardware Requirement List]] for the list of hardware requirements for AhsayOBM.
Line 261: Line 264:
 === Backup Quota Requirement === === Backup Quota Requirement ===
 Make sure that your AhsayOBM user account has sufficient quota assigned to accommodate the storage for the guest virtual machines. ​ Contact your backup service provider for details. Make sure that your AhsayOBM user account has sufficient quota assigned to accommodate the storage for the guest virtual machines. ​ Contact your backup service provider for details.
 +</​WRAP>​
  
 ==== Run Direct Requirements ==== ==== Run Direct Requirements ====
 Run Direct is a feature that helps reduce disruption and downtime of your production VMs. To utilize the Run Direct feature, ensure that the following requirements are met: Run Direct is a feature that helps reduce disruption and downtime of your production VMs. To utilize the Run Direct feature, ensure that the following requirements are met:
  
 +<WRAP indent>
 === VDDK Backup Mode === === VDDK Backup Mode ===
 Run Direct restore is only supported for virtual machine that is backed up in VDDK mode (Virtual Disk Development Kit) for ESX/ESXi and vCenter setup. With VDDK mode, the backup speed is enhanced because the generation of the delta file of the VM are performed directly by the ESX/ESXi or vCenter itself. For being able to backup in VDDK mode, AhsayOBM must be installed on a supported Windows operating system platform. Run Direct restore is only supported for virtual machine that is backed up in VDDK mode (Virtual Disk Development Kit) for ESX/ESXi and vCenter setup. With VDDK mode, the backup speed is enhanced because the generation of the delta file of the VM are performed directly by the ESX/ESXi or vCenter itself. For being able to backup in VDDK mode, AhsayOBM must be installed on a supported Windows operating system platform.
  
 +<WRAP indent>
 == License Requirement == == License Requirement ==
 The VMware vSphere Storage APIs, which are essential for VDDK backup mode, are included with the VMware vSphere Enterprise Standard, Enterprise and Enterprise Plus Edition. Ensure that the license requirement is met. The VMware vSphere Storage APIs, which are essential for VDDK backup mode, are included with the VMware vSphere Enterprise Standard, Enterprise and Enterprise Plus Edition. Ensure that the license requirement is met.
Line 306: Line 312:
  
 This is due to the percent-encoding specified in the URL standard is not supported for ESXi based HTTP(S) file access. To resolve the issue, please rename the corresponding file to avoid special characters. For instructions on renaming a virtual machine, please refer to the following knowledge base article from VMware: https://​kb.vmware.com/​s/​article/​2031763 This is due to the percent-encoding specified in the URL standard is not supported for ESXi based HTTP(S) file access. To resolve the issue, please rename the corresponding file to avoid special characters. For instructions on renaming a virtual machine, please refer to the following knowledge base article from VMware: https://​kb.vmware.com/​s/​article/​2031763
 +</​WRAP>​
  
 === Backup Destination === === Backup Destination ===
Line 334: Line 341:
   - Restart the service afterward.   - Restart the service afterward.
  
 +</​WRAP>​
  
 +==== Non-VDDK Backup Mode Requirements ====
 +For VM that cannot be backed up in VDDK mode, non-VDDK backup mode will be used instead.
 +  * Independent Disk (Persistent or Non-persistent)
 +  * Independent disk can only be backed up if the VM is shutdown during a backup. ​ If the VM is started up during the backup, all independent disks selected for backup cannot be backed up.
  
 +----
  
 +===== Best Practices and Recommendations =====
 +Please consider the following recommendations for running VMware backup:
 +
 +==== Use the latest version of AhsayOBM ====
 +Install the latest version of AhsayOBM on the staging machine or Backup Client Computer for backup of VM hosted on a VMware ESX/ESXi server, or on the vCenter server. ​
 +
 +Always stay up-to-date when newer version of AhsayOBM is released. To get our latest product and company news through email, please subscribe to our newsletter: https://​www.ahsay.com/​jsp/​en/​contact/​ahsay-contact.jsp
 +
 +==== Install AhsayOBM on a physical staging machine ====
 +For best backup and restore performance,​ it is highly recommended that AhsayOBM is installed on a server grade staging machine or backup client computer with sufficient memory and processing power. As guest VM can be very large, during backups and restore this may involve the compression & encryption of large amounts of data, which can be very resource intensive.
 +
 +==== VMware Tools ==== 
 +Make sure the latest version of VMware Tools is installed on each guest VM selected for backup. VMware Tools is used by AhsayOBM to quiesce the guest VMs prior to backing them up to create consistent backup for your VMs. 
 +
 +Quiescing is a process that ensures that the disk data is in a state suitable for backups to reduce the possibility of data corruption upon restore. This is especially important for transaction-based applications running on VMs like MS SQL Server, MS Exchange etc. There are different types of quiescing mechanisms, according to the guest operating systems (e.g. Crash-consistent,​ File-system-consistent and Application-consistent quiescing). ​
 +
 +==== Do not use a guest VM as a staging machine ====
 +Although installing AhsayOBM on a guest VM as a staging machine is possible, the backup and restore will work as on a physical staging machine. This setup is actually inefficient and can lead to possible performance bottlenecks on the VMware host server, as in a VMware host the virtualization layer separates guest VM OS layer and the VMware host physical hardware layer. ​
 +As the guest VM operating system does not have direct access to physical hardware where the data resides, a backup agent installed inside the guest VM must go through the virtualization layer to access the guest virtual machine data. 
 +
 +==== Use the VDDK backup mode / CBT feature ====
 +The CBT (Change Block Tracking) feature, which is required for backup in VDDK mode, is supported by VM host with VMware Essentials License (or other paid licenses). The CBT feature, which is utilized for tracking changes of data blocks since the last backup can be done quickly and directly on the VM host. Therefore, the performance of incremental backups is much faster with VDDK backup mode.
 +
 +Another advantage of VDDK mode is the amount of data backed up is relatively smaller. The used data size of the guest VM is backed up instead of the provisioned size, so the storage cost of these backups will be less.
 +
 +==== Proper use of Temporary Directory ====
 +The temporary directory of a VMware VM backup set is set to a local volume, and not to a network volume (e.g. to improve I/O performance).  ​
 +However, the temporary directory should not be set to the system volume (e.g. where the operating system is installed). ​
 +Refer to this article for {{public:​5247_faq:​tips_on_how_to_setup_the_temporary_directory_for_your_backup_set|how to setup the temporary directory}} for your VMware backup set.
 +
 +==== Plan your backup schedules carefully to minimize any performance impact on the VMware host ====
 +To avoid concentrated disk I/O on the VMware host datastores which will have a negative performance impact on the guest VMs residing on these datastores, you should schedule your backups to limit the number of concurrent VM backups on a host and shared datastores. Hosts typically share the same datastores in virtual environments,​ and bottlenecks caused by too many simultaneous VM backups on a single datastore will affect all hosts that have VMs running on that datastore.
 +
 +==== Backup the guest VMs to more than one destination ====
 +To provide maximum data protection and recovery flexibility you should consider to store your guest VM backups in multiple backup destinations,​ ideally both onsite and offsite locations. Onsite locations on local or network drives will enable very quick recovery even for large guest VMs. While offsite locations will ensure that if there is a site outage, the guest can be restored from another location.
 +
 +==== Proper Java memory allocation ====
 +Consider to increase the Java memory allocation setting for AhsayOBM (Java heap space) if you are using non-VDDK backup mode. If you are using non-VDDK mode and or Granular restore, it is recommended to increase the Java heap size space to at least 2GB or above for optimal performance. Refer to this KB article for {{8011_faq:​how_to_modify_the_java_heap_size_of_ahsayobc|how to modify Java heap size}} for your AhsayOBM client.
 +
 +==== Backup whole VM ====
 +It is highly recommended to backup the whole VM instead of individual disk for backup of virtual machine with snapshot. ​
 +
 +==== Routine recovery test ====
 +Consider to perform routine recovery test to ensure your backup is setup and performed properly. ​
 +
 +==== Disable the memory snapshot or quiesce guest options ====
 +Consider to disable the memory snapshot or quiesce guest options when taking snapshot for VMware VM backup, to shorten the time required for the process.
 +  * Snapshot the virtual machine'​s memory
 +  * Quiesce guest file system (Needs VMware Tools installed)
 +
 +----
 +
 +===== Granular Restore Technology =====
 +AhsayOBM [[public:​granular_restore|granular restore technology]] enables the recovery of individual files from a guest VM without booting up or restoring the whole guest VM first. [[public:​granular_restore|Click here]] to read the details.
 +
 +<WRAP important>​
 +Granular Restore requires an additional OpenDirect / Granular Restore add-on module license to work. Contact your backup service provider for further details.
 +</​WRAP>​
  
  
 +----
  
  
public/vmware.txt · Last modified: 2022/11/28 11:11 by kirk.lim

Page Tools